Pune, Aug. 1 -- Maharashtra Deputy Chief Minister Ajit Pawar said that Section 144 had been imposed for 48 hours following a tense situation in Yavat village at Daund Taluka of Pune District after a youth posted an alleged objectionable social media post.

The Deputy CM, Ajit Pawar, arrived at the site to meet the affected people, said that the situation was now under control and appealed for calm.

Speaking to the media persons, Ajit Pawar said, "After today's incident, Section 144 has been imposed in the area for 48 hours. The situation is under control, and there is no need to panic." He urged all citizens, regardless of caste or religion, to maintain peace and harmony and not fall for rumours.
